PM pledges 'no more dithering' on nuclear

SIR Keir Starmer promised there would be no more “dithering” about backing nuclear power as the Government committed to the Sizewell C plant and the development of new small modular reactors.
-
The Prime Minister said the “change of mindset” would help free the UK from reliance on international fossil fuel markets and prevent price spikes such as those in the wake of Putin's invasion of Ukraine.
Chancellor Rachel Reeves signed off on £14.2 billion of investment to build the new Sizewell C nuclear plant in Suffolk, while Rolls-Royce has been named as the preferred bidder to build SMRs, backed by £2.5 billion of taxpayers’ cash.
Speaking at a college in Ipswich, Sir Keir said successive governments had “dithered and delayed” over nuclear power.
He said: “The last reactor was 1995, 30 years ago, and I think that was Sizewell B.
